Output d153f979f02e382817918b498d90f81b65b820d678dce9f4b84d1bc223d0ae2d:1

value
2923303681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83502b01e195eaa9ca7e203901b1a8a9b75fa8dc OP_EQUAL
address
3DfLUqtJbSdWXmYF6fpGBgRR4EqFdpHwac
transaction
d153f979f02e382817918b498d90f81b65b820d678dce9f4b84d1bc223d0ae2d
spent
true